Output 159129098d85ee2623ae80510bcc16ebcf792f7fdb02f7c2ed8be4bc5cfda7a6:146

value
56938
script pubkey
OP_0 OP_PUSHBYTES_32 35eaf13f3f52397145ac02fbd9bf1a946db2a996535c65d0a4a5027e17608ae1
address
bc1qxh40z0el2guhz3dvqtaan0c6j3km92vk2dwxt59y55p8u9mq3tssh7sm5p
transaction
159129098d85ee2623ae80510bcc16ebcf792f7fdb02f7c2ed8be4bc5cfda7a6
confirmations
134090
spent
true